btrfs: stop using PageError for extent_buffers

PageError is only used to limit the uptodate check in
assert_eb_page_uptodate.  But we have a much more useful flag indicating
the exact condition we are about with the EXTENT_BUFFER_WRITE_ERR flag,
so use that instead and help the kernel toward eventually removing
PageError.
